Slagreus – Reuse of slags from integrated steelmaking

Initial situation
- In Europe about 10 Mio.t/year of BOF slag are produced at the steelmaking. A main part is reused for example in road construction. Nevertheless in 2016 about 23% are landfilled or stored temporarily.
- Current discussions on environmental aspects are likely to impair the high percentage of utilisation in the traditional fields of application for steelmaking slags.
Working topics
- An innovative process chain consisting of a primary liquid and a secondary solid enrichment will be investigated to gain an iron (Fe) enriched fraction with reduced phosphor content and a calcium (Ca) and phosphor (P)-enriched fraction.
- The primary Fe enrichment is gained by liquid BOF slag treatment and by cooling of the slag to a slag temperature, which leads to a segregation of the solidified P-enriched slag fraction in the remaining Fe-enriched liquid slag.
- The secondary Fe enrichment will be achieved by microwave supported comminution of the primary Fe-enriched slag, selective grinding and a magnetic separation.
- An off-line prediction tool will be developed on the basis of the gained knowledge for the pre-treatment processes.
Results
- A process chain will be developed to gain a Fe-enriched BOF slag fractions which can be used for internal recycling as substitute for primary raw materials.
- A external utilisation of the Ca- and P-enriched slag fraction will be evaluated as cement additive as well as lime fertilizer.
